    Historical Context: Spain vs. France Rivalry

    The rivalry between Spain and France has produced some memorable encounters over the years. Both teams have a rich history and a strong competitive spirit, making their matches highly anticipated events. Here’s a brief look at their historical context:

    Memorable Matches

    • UEFA Euro 2012 Quarter-Final:

      • Spain defeated France 2-0 in a dominant performance, showcasing their tiki-taka style and advancing to the semi-finals.
    • FIFA World Cup 2006 Round of 16:

      • France eliminated Spain with a 3-1 victory, with goals from Ribéry, Vieira, and Zidane, marking a significant moment in their rivalry.
